Experience the thrill of an authentic African safari at Akagera National Park, Rwanda’s only savannah and wetland reserve. Once nearly lost, Akagera is now a conservation success story — and home to Africa’s iconic Big Five: lions, elephants, leopards, rhinos, and buffalo.
Cruise across Lake Ihema, watch hippos bathe at sunset, and explore open plains teeming with giraffes, zebras, antelope, and over 500 species of birds. With guided game drives and boat safaris, Akagera offers one of the most accessible and rewarding safari experiences in East Africa.
